The park loop
Playground, splash pad, and fields
E. E. Robinson Park
885 Level Creek Rd
The covered playground and splash pad, the dependable family anchor.
Gary Pirkle Park
6195 Austin Garner Rd
The covered playground and the big turf fields for the running-off-energy part of the day.
The downtown side
Ice skating and ice cream
Have an Ice Day Rinks
5039 W Broad St NE
The ice skating rink on the downtown block, the indoor afternoon for the older kids.
Downtown Sugar Hill
West Broad Street
The downtown block with its restaurants and the ice cream at Scoops, the easy end to the afternoon.
